Definition of 'grasping'
See also: grasp
Noun
- understanding with difficulty; "the lecture was beyond his most strenuous graspings"
- the act of gripping something firmly with the hands
Synonyms: taking hold seizing prehension
Adjective
- immoderately desirous of acquiring e.g. wealth; "they are avaricious and will do anything for money"; "casting covetous eyes on his neighbor's fields"; "a grasping old miser"; "grasping commercialism"; "greedy for money and power"; "grew richer and greedier"; "prehensile employers stingy with raises for their employees"
Synonyms: avaricious covetous grabby greedy prehensile
